Employee Retention Challenges: Strategies for Keeping Top Talent
Retaining top talent is crucial for any business’s success, yet many companies face challenges in maintaining employee satisfaction and reducing turnover. Here are some practical strategies to help you address these issues and build a loyal, motivated workforce:
1. Foster a Positive Work Environment:
- Encourage Open Communication: Create a culture where employees feel comfortable sharing their ideas, concerns, and feedback. Regularly hold team meetings and one-on-one check-ins.
- Promote Work-Life Balance: Offer flexible work schedules, remote work options, and encourage taking time off to recharge.
2. Recognize and Reward Performance:
- Implement Recognition Programs: Acknowledge and reward employees for their hard work and achievements through formal recognition programs, bonuses, or other incentives.
- Celebrate Milestones: Celebrate work anniversaries, project completions, and personal achievements to show appreciation for your employees’ contributions.
3. Provide Opportunities for Growth and Development:
- Career Advancement: Offer clear career paths and opportunities for promotion to help employees see a future with your company.
- Training and Development: Invest in professional development through workshops, courses, and mentorship programs to help employees enhance their skills and knowledge.
4. Offer Competitive Compensation and Benefits:
- Conduct Market Research: Regularly review and adjust compensation packages to ensure they are competitive within your industry.
- Comprehensive Benefits: Provide a robust benefits package that includes health insurance, retirement plans, and other perks such as wellness programs and childcare support.
5. Create a Strong Company Culture:
- Define Core Values: Clearly communicate your company’s mission, vision, and values, and ensure they are reflected in everyday practices and behaviors.
- Team Building Activities: Organize regular team-building activities and social events to strengthen relationships and build a sense of community among employees.
6. Address Workload and Stress Management:
- Monitor Workload: Ensure employees have manageable workloads and provide support during busy periods.
- Stress Management Resources: Offer resources such as counseling services, stress management workshops, and wellness programs to help employees cope with stress.
7. Solicit and Act on Employee Feedback:
- Regular Surveys: Conduct regular employee satisfaction surveys to gauge morale and identify areas for improvement.
- Follow Through: Act on feedback by implementing changes that address employee concerns and suggestions.
8. Focus on Leadership and Management:
- Effective Management: Train managers to lead with empathy, provide constructive feedback, and support their teams effectively.
- Leadership Development: Identify and develop future leaders within your organization to ensure strong leadership at all levels.
9. Promote Inclusion and Diversity:
- Inclusive Policies: Implement policies that promote diversity and inclusion, creating a workplace where everyone feels valued and respected.
- Diverse Hiring: Focus on diverse hiring practices to bring in a wide range of perspectives and experiences.
By implementing these strategies, you can create a supportive and engaging work environment that not only attracts top talent but also keeps your best employees motivated and committed to your organization. Remember, employee retention is an ongoing effort that requires attention, investment, and a genuine commitment to your team’s well-being and professional growth.
